Frequently asked questions about traveling from Cape Town to Port Elizabeth by bus
What is the travel distance from Cape Town to Port Elizabeth?
Cape Town and Port Elizabeth are 410 miles (661 km) apart.
What are the departure and arrival stations when taking the bus from Cape Town to Port Elizabeth?
The majority of buses traveling from Cape Town to Port Elizabeth start their journey at Bellville - 8 Mabel St. And wind up at Newton Park - Eaglecity, 262 Cape Rd. These are the primary departure and arrival locations on this route, but you can also find other options that could better fit your plans.
